On Some Properties of a Hetereogeneous Transfer Function Involving Symmetric Saturated Linear (SATLINS) with Hyperbolic Tangent Sigmoid (TANSIG) Transfer FunctionsDOI: 10.3968/j.pam.1925252820130502.2994 Keywords: Statistical neural network , SATLINS , TANSIG , SATLINS_TANSIG , Mean , Variance Abstract: Transfer functions maps the input layer of the statistical neural network model to the output layer. To do this perfectly, the function must lie within certain bounds. This is a property of probability distributions. This paper establishes the heterogeneous transfer function, SATLINS_TANSIG, as a Probability Distribution Functions (p.d.f) by showing that it is proper. It also shows the mean and variance.
